One of the most popular alternatives to ISO 27001 is the NIST Cybersecurity Framework (CSF) Developed by the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ST), the CSF provides a comprehensive set of guidelines and best practices for improving cybersecurity risk management The CSF is flexible and customizable, allowing organizations to tailor their cybersecurity programs to their specific needs and requirements While the CSF does not offer formal certification like ISO 27001, it is widely recognized and used by organizations around the world.
Another alternative to ISO 27001 is the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S) This standard was developed by the Payment Card Industry Security Standards Council to help organizations that process card payments protect customer data While PCI DSS focuses specifically on payment card data, it covers many of the same principles as ISO 27001, such as risk assessment, information security policies, and security controls For organizations that handle payment card information, PCI DSS certification may be a more relevant and achievable goal than ISO 27001.

In addition to these specific standards and frameworks, there are also industry-specific certifications and guidelines that organizations can pursue as alternatives to ISO 27001 For example, the International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C) offers the IEC 62443 series of standards for cybersecurity in industrial automation and control systems Similarly, the Cloud Security Alliance (CSA) provides the Cloud Controls Matrix (CCM) as a set of security controls for cloud computing environments.
